chiark / gitweb /
Mention docbook, POD and reST as convenient formats to write new manual pages
authorhertzog <hertzog@313b444b-1b9f-4f58-a734-7bb04f332e8d>
Sun, 3 Jan 2010 23:28:41 +0000 (23:28 +0000)
committerhertzog <hertzog@313b444b-1b9f-4f58-a734-7bb04f332e8d>
Sun, 3 Jan 2010 23:28:41 +0000 (23:28 +0000)
Thanks to Charles Plessy and the debian-mentors list for the idea and the
patch. Closes: #557298

git-svn-id: svn://anonscm.debian.org/ddp/manuals/trunk/developers-reference@7030 313b444b-1b9f-4f58-a734-7bb04f332e8d

best-pkging-practices.dbk
debian/changelog

index 1800e063165ff10b88f6b347fec337e6593d3c92..77ae40dc68a8995ff8831bb8b57a6c7ab37526c4 100644 (file)
@@ -1484,6 +1484,20 @@ role="package">doc-base</systemitem> on installation.  See the <systemitem
 role="package">doc-base</systemitem> package documentation for more
 information.
 </para>
 role="package">doc-base</systemitem> package documentation for more
 information.
 </para>
+<para>
+Debian policy (section 12.1) directs that manual pages should accompany every
+program, utility, and function, and suggests them for other objects like
+configuration files. If the work you are packaging does not have such manual
+pages, consider writing them for inclusion in your package, and submitting them
+upstream.
+</para>
+<para>
+The manpages do not need to be written directly in the troff format.  Popular
+source formats are Docbook, POD and reST, which can be converted using
+<command>xsltproc</command>, <command>pod2man</command> and
+<command>rst2man</command> respectively. To a lesser extent, the <command>
+help2man</command>program can also be used to write a stub.
+</para>
 </section>
 
 <section id="bpp-other">
 </section>
 
 <section id="bpp-other">
index 9f8395471b098c310a33c8de1d23cb671956f6fc..d9c172ffb4ffcd2cd116e75e132f9508a400089c 100644 (file)
@@ -23,6 +23,9 @@ developers-reference (3.4.4) UNRELEASED; urgency=low
     <smcv@debian.org> for the patches:
     - point to official names {ftp,ssh}.upload.debian.org. Closes: #554054
     - drop references to non-working queues. Closes: #554077
     <smcv@debian.org> for the patches:
     - point to official names {ftp,ssh}.upload.debian.org. Closes: #554054
     - drop references to non-working queues. Closes: #554077
+  * Mention docbook, POD and reST as convenient formats to write new manual
+    pages. Thanks to Charles Plessy and the debian-mentors list
+    for the idea and the patch. Closes: #557298
 
  -- Lucas Nussbaum <lucas@lucas-nussbaum.net>  Tue, 22 Dec 2009 22:49:40 +0900
 
 
  -- Lucas Nussbaum <lucas@lucas-nussbaum.net>  Tue, 22 Dec 2009 22:49:40 +0900